The document summarizes information about several early British television shows that helped popularize rock and roll and pop music: The Six-Five Special (1957-1958) was the BBC's first rock and roll program, airing live at 5 past 6 on Saturdays. Thank Your Lucky Stars (1961-1966) was a popular ITV pop music show that featured performances by British and American artists and was essential viewing for British teenagers. Top of the Pops (1964-2006) was a long-running BBC chart rundown show featuring some of the best-selling popular music artists of each week.
